Flashhilfe.de - Flash Community

xml-creator online

 


AntwortenRegistrieren Seite1  

blokq#1
Benutzerbild von blokq
Beiträge: 45
Wohnort: switzerland
Registriert: Apr 2007

16.05.2007, 12:59

aaalso ich habs geschaft einen xml-creator mit php zu basteln. (Pear)
inhalt der generierten xml:
ActionScript:
1
2
3
4
5
6
7
8
  <?xml version="1.0" encoding="utf-8" ?>
- <content>
- <auftrag>
  <client>CLIENT</client>
  <comment>COMMENT</comment>
  <image>/URL2/IMAGE.jpg</image>
  </auftrag>
  </content>


Code im PHP:
PHP: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
<?php 
require_once 'xmlmanager.php'
require_once 
'../HTML/QuickForm.php'

// Fetch the singleton instance of Config 
$Content = &ConfigManager::instance(); 

// Build a form with PEAR::HTML_QuickForm 
$Form = new HTML_QuickForm('labels_example''post'); 
$Form->addElement('text''client''Client'); 
$Form->addElement('text''comment''Comment'); 
$Form->addElement('text''image''Image-URL'); 
$Form->addElement('text''xmlname''XML-Filename');
$Form->addElement('submit'null'Create'); 


// If the form is valid update the configuration file 
if ($Form->validate()) { 
   
$result $Form->getSubmitValues(); 
   
$Content->set('client',$result['client']); 
   
$Content->set('comment',$result['comment']); 
   
$Content->set('image',$result['image']); 
   if (
ConfigManager::store()) { 
       echo 
"Successfully created <b>$xmlname</b><br>";
       echo 
"<a href=\"$xmlname\">Download XML-File</a>"
   } else { 
       echo 
"Error updating configuration"
   } 
} else { 
   echo 
'Create new XML-File'
   
$Form->display(); 

?>


ich möchte nun aber mehr als nur einen "Auftrag" ausgeben. meine frage ist, kann ich ein einfaches "duplicate" oder so einbauen, um dann zu wählen wieviele "aufträge" man hat? im sinne eines dropdown menus oder so, was dann die "Forms" verdoppelt oder halt verfünfacht was auch immer. Also das es nachher in etwa so aussieht:
ActionScript:
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
  <?xml version="1.0" encoding="utf-8" ?>
- <content>
- <auftrag>
  <client>CLIENT</client>
  <comment>COMMENT</comment>
  <image>/URL2/IMAGE.jpg</image>
  </auftrag>
- <auftrag>
  <client>CLIENT</client>
  <comment>COMMENT2</comment>
  <image>/URL2/IMAGE2.jpg</image>
  </auftrag>
- <auftrag>
  <client>CLIENT</client>
  <comment>COMMENT3</comment>
  <image>/URL2/IMAGE3.jpg</image>
  </auftrag>
  </content>


vielen dank für die hilfe.

cheers,
blokq
Geändert von blokq am 16.05.07 um 13:25 Uhr

AntwortenRegistrieren Seite1  

Schnellantwort

Du musst registriert sein, um diese Funktion nutzen zu können.

 
Ähnliche Beiträge zum Thema
Online-Spiel Crossover [Flash 11] 05.06.2019 - Indy_Crossover
Partner Webseiten: art-and-law.de  Mediengestalter.info   php-resource.de   phpforum.de   phpwelt.de   Pixelio.de   Scubacube.de  
Haftungsausschluss   Datenschutzerklärung   Impressum
© 1999-2020 Sebastian Wichmann - Flashhilfe.de